Welcome, educators! In this week’s episode, we are exploring practical tips and strategies for setting up effective literacy stations in your classroom. Literacy stations can make a huge difference in your students’ learning experience by promoting independence, responsibility, and a variety of learning styles.
In This Episode, You’ll Learn:
The advantages of using literacy stations, including:
1. Reducing the time and effort needed for setup
2. Encouraging student ownership of their learning environment
3. Freeing up time for teachers to focus on more challenging concepts with individual students
Different types of literacy stations you can incorporate, such as listening, reading, vocabulary, writing, speaking, and teacher-led stations.
Tips for setting up literacy stations to ensure they run smoothly:
1. Pre-plan your station activities for easy setup and flexibility
2. Offer 3-5 choices at each station to cater to different learning styles
3. Organize your stations thoughtfully using carts, folders, or other systems
We also discuss funding options for gathering supplies, from grants to gently used items, and how to stock your literacy stations effectively.
